NBA YoungBoy Arrested With 16 People In Louisiana Ghetto

One of the hippest names in the new hip-hop generation, NBA YoungBoy has a long criminal record, but he has been keeping out of the police radar for a long time. Focusing most of his energies on work, the young artist had his latest album TOP debuting at the top of the Billboard 200, and living a glorious moment in his career, he ended up getting into more trouble.

Last night (28), reports that YoungBoy was arrested in his home area of ​​Baton Rouge, Louisiana, surfaced on the internet. With fans confused about the story, we received that Tuesday afternoon (29) the information that he was arrested along with a group of 16 other people in the region.

The young 20-year-old artist faces charges of drug possession, illegal possession of a weapon, possession of a stolen weapon, possession of a weapon by a criminal, among others, while the 16 boys with him at the time also face similar charges.
